As one of the poorest countries globally, Nepal faces significant challenges due to its difficult natural environment and widespread poverty. Since the early 21st century, international labor migration and the resulting remittances have become crucial to the country's economic and social development, driven by internal disturbances like economic downturns and political upheavals, along with a rising global demand for unskilled labor. While the short- to mid-term positive effects on Nepal's economy are widely acknowledged, the individual household consequences of this livelihood strategy remain poorly understood, with little empirical research available. This book emerged from a 2015 Alumni Workshop in Kathmandu, addressing this knowledge gap by presenting original research on the impacts of family member absences and remittance receipt. The authors expanded their findings to make them accessible for policymakers and further research. The volume also provides detailed data on outmigration and remittance inflows, while exploring the long-term developmental implications of international migration, including the knowledge and networks returned scholars bring to Nepal. The editor, Béatrice Knerr, is a development economics professor with extensive experience in labor migration research and has published numerous works in the field.
